UAE Pushes Urban Greening, Deepens Horn of Africa Diplomacy, Maps Packed Sports Calendar

The week’s updates show a coordinated push that blends urban greening with high-level engagement on Horn of Africa stability.

Overview

  • Dubai Municipality and KHDA began planting under the 20,000-tree initiative with officials, students and residents at Quranic Park, identifying multiple parks, inviting schools to participate, and deploying smart IoT-enabled irrigation with long-term monitoring.
  • Sheikh Shakhbout bin Nahyan held high-level talks in Ethiopia that reaffirmed a strategic partnership, pressed for an immediate humanitarian truce and unhindered aid access across Sudan, and noted momentum from COP28 as Ethiopia prepares to host COP32.
  • A UAE–African Union meeting in Addis Ababa stressed the link between Horn of Africa stability and Gulf security, backed Agenda 2063 priorities including “Silencing the Guns,” welcomed the $1 billion AI for Development initiative, and called for a cease-fire in Sudan while supporting Somalia’s sovereignty.
  • Dubai will stage the third Professional Fighters League “Road to Dubai” event on February 7 at Coca-Cola Arena under PFL, Dubai Sports Council and Dubai’s Department of Economy and Tourism, with Usman Nurmagomedov headlining against Alfie Davis.
  • Abu Dhabi’s Fatima Bint Mubarak International Show Jumping Cup runs January 13–16 with a local women’s day on January 18, as the Egyptian Tennis Federation publicly denied any role in a Kenyan wildcard entry after the player’s error-strewn debut drew scrutiny.
